探索双因素认证的奥秘及其重要性
在当今数字化的时代,信息安全成为了至关重要的议题,随着网络攻击手段的不断演进,仅仅依靠传统的密码认证已经难以提供足够的保护,双因素认证作为一种强大的安全措施,正逐渐得到广泛的应用,双因素认证究竟是什么意思呢?它又为何如此重要呢?
双因素认证,顾名思义,是一种需要两种不同类型的验证因素来确认用户身份的认证方式,与传统的单一密码认证不同,双因素认证增加了一层额外的安全保障,使得攻击者更难获取用户的访问权限。
常见的双因素认证方式包括以下几种:
1、密码+令牌:用户需要输入密码,并同时使用令牌生成的一次性密码进行验证,令牌可以是硬件令牌,如 U 盘形状的令牌,也可以是软件令牌,如手机应用程序生成的密码。
2、密码+指纹识别:用户使用密码登录,并通过指纹识别设备进行身份验证,这种方式利用了生物特征识别技术,提高了认证的准确性和便捷性。
3、密码+短信验证码:用户输入密码后,系统会发送一条短信验证码到用户的手机上,用户需要在规定时间内输入验证码进行验证。
4、密码+硬件安全模块(HSM):HSM 是一种专门用于保护加密密钥的硬件设备,用户使用密码登录,并通过 HSM 进行身份验证,确保密钥的安全性。
双因素认证的重要性主要体现在以下几个方面:
1、增强安全性:通过增加一种额外的验证因素,双因素认证大大降低了密码被猜测、破解或窃取的风险,即使攻击者获取了用户的密码,也无法通过第二因素的验证,从而无法访问系统或账户。
2、防止账号被盗用:在网络攻击中,账号被盗用是一个常见的问题,双因素认证可以有效地防止这种情况的发生,因为攻击者需要同时获取用户的密码和第二因素的验证信息,难度大大增加。
3、保护敏感信息:许多系统和账户中存储着敏感信息,如个人身份信息、财务信息等,双因素认证可以确保只有合法用户能够访问这些信息,保护用户的隐私和财产安全。
4、符合法规要求:在一些行业和领域,如金融、医疗等,法规要求企业采取适当的安全措施来保护用户的信息,双因素认证是一种常见的合规措施,可以帮助企业满足法规要求。
5、提高用户信任度:当用户知道自己的账户受到双因素认证的保护时,他们会感到更加安全,从而提高对企业或服务的信任度,这有助于建立良好的用户关系,促进业务的发展。
实施双因素认证也面临一些挑战:
1、用户体验:增加第二因素的验证步骤可能会给用户带来一些不便,尤其是在需要频繁登录的情况下,在设计双因素认证方案时,需要充分考虑用户体验,尽量减少对用户的干扰。
2、管理复杂性:对于企业或组织来说,管理大量用户的双因素认证信息可能会增加管理的复杂性,需要建立有效的用户管理机制,确保用户能够顺利地使用双因素认证。
3、成本问题:实施双因素认证可能需要一定的成本,包括购买令牌、硬件安全模块等设备,以及开发和维护相关的软件系统,企业需要根据自身的实际情况,评估成本效益,选择合适的双因素认证方案。
尽管存在一些挑战,但双因素认证的优势远远超过了其成本和不便,随着网络安全威胁的不断增加,双因素认证将成为保护用户信息安全的重要手段,企业和组织应该积极采取措施,推广和应用双因素认证,为用户提供更加安全的网络环境。
在未来,随着技术的不断发展,双因素认证也将不断演进和完善,生物特征识别技术的准确性和便捷性将不断提高,使得指纹识别、面部识别等方式成为更加主流的双因素认证方式,硬件安全模块的功能也将不断增强,为用户的密钥提供更加安全的保护。
双因素认证是一种重要的安全措施,它可以有效地增强用户信息的安全性,防止账号被盗用和敏感信息泄露,虽然实施双因素认证可能会面临一些挑战,但随着技术的不断进步和用户意识的提高,双因素认证将逐渐成为网络安全的标配,我们应该积极拥抱这一技术变革,为构建更加安全的数字世界贡献自己的力量。
评论列表